Multi-Brand Vehicle Diagnostic Tester Platforms Market Size, Share, Growth and Forecast (2026 - 2036)
The Multi-Brand Vehicle Diagnostic Tester Platforms Market is segmented by Component (Diagnostic Hardware, Diagnostic Software, and Services), Vehicle Type (Passenger Cars, Light Commercial Vehicles, Heavy Commercial Vehicles, and Off-Highway Vehicles), Connectivity (Wired, Wireless, and Cloud-Connected), and Region. Forecast for 2026 to 2036.
Fact.MR analysis indicates that the multi-brand vehicle diagnostic tester platforms market is experiencing a coverage-versus-access dynamic. Workshops want one platform that can diagnose more brands, more model years, and more system layers without forcing technicians to move constantly between OEM tools.
Multi-Brand Vehicle Diagnostic Tester Platforms Market Forecast and Outlook By Fact.MR
- The multi-brand vehicle diagnostic tester platforms market was valued at USD 6.2 billion in 2025.
- According to Fact.MR, demand is estimated to reach USD 6.8 billion in 2026 and further expand to USD 15.7 billion by 2036, reflecting a CAGR of 8.7% during the assessment period.
- The growth trajectory remains steady, supported by ongoing changes in vehicle architecture and servicing requirements.

Segmental Analysis
Multi-Brand Vehicle Diagnostic Tester Platforms Market Analysis by Component

Diagnostic software is expected to account for 41.9% share in 2026. Its lead position reflects the shift in value from physical tester devices to continuously updated digital capabilities. Core functions such as guided troubleshooting, expanded vehicle coverage, repair databases, and compatibility with evolving communication protocols are now delivered through software layers rather than hardware alone.Workshops depend on regular updates to remain aligned with new vehicle models, electronic architectures, and access requirements. As vehicles become more software-defined, the ability to diagnose faults accurately depends on current data and structured diagnostic workflows. This makes software the primary driver of usability and long-term platform relevance.
- Update value: Software leads because workshops need constant coverage refreshes rather than a fixed-function tool that ages quickly.
- Repair depth: Guided diagnostics and service information make the difference between identifying a fault and completing a repair.
- Protocol support: New access methods and communication standards are added through the software layer, not through hardware alone. [6]

Multi-Brand Vehicle Diagnostic Tester Platforms Market Analysis by Workshop Type

Independent Workshops are expected to account for 46.8% share in 2026, as independent operators need broad diagnostic autonomy without maintaining a separate OEM tool stack for every vehicle line they service. Bosch explicitly positions ESI[tronic] and KTS tools for everyday workshop cross-brand diagnosis, while TEXA states that its software gives independent operators advanced functions that would otherwise require original tools in some cases. AutoAuth’s role in secure function access also reinforces how independents now depend on approved multi-brand ecosystems to stay competitive on newer vehicles.
- Coverage pressure: Independent workshops need to service many makes without maintaining dealer-only tool structures.
- Margin discipline: One effective multi-brand platform reduces training and tool-switching costs inside the bay.
- Access continuity: As secure gateways spread, independents place greater value on platforms that preserve authorized diagnostic reach.
Multi-Brand Vehicle Diagnostic Tester Platforms Market Drivers, Restraints, and Opportunities

A key growth driver comes from the rising complexity of vehicle systems across the global service base. Modern vehicles integrate advanced electronics, software-driven functions, and interconnected control units, increasing the difficulty of accurate diagnosis and repair. Bosch identifies system complexity as a primary challenge for workshops, particularly as service tasks become more software-dependent. At the same time, SAE International continues to support diagnostic interface frameworks such as J2534 and broader vehicle E/E standards. These developments reinforce demand for diagnostic platforms that can adapt to evolving architectures, manage cross-brand protocol variation, and support increasingly software-linked repair processes.
Access fragmentation remains a key restraint. Even platforms with broad vehicle coverage face limitations when OEM-controlled security layers restrict deeper diagnostic functions. Gateway modules, encrypted communication channels, and proprietary service workflows can limit the effectiveness of multi-brand tools. AutoAuth highlights that certain secured functions remain inaccessible without certified authorization, even when advanced diagnostic systems are in use. Right-to-repair discussions continue to shape this landscape, as access to vehicle data and service functions remains uneven across manufacturers. This fragmentation reduces operational efficiency for workshops, which may need to rely on multiple tools or access pathways to complete repairs. As a result, the market favors platforms that can navigate security requirements while maintaining broad compatibility and usability.

Competitive Aligners for Market Players

The market is moderately fragmented, though a smaller set of brands shapes the higher-function professional tier. Bosch, Autel, TEXA, Launch Tech, Snap-on, and selected specialist providers compete across overlapping parts of this category, but they do not compete on identical terms. Bosch emphasizes deep workshop software and guided diagnostics, TEXA stresses multi-brand diagnosis plus remote support and secure unlocking, while Autel and Launch continue to push broader OE-level service functions, ECU programming, and newer protocol support across professional handheld platforms.
Competitive advantage is defined less by the tablet itself and more by ecosystem strength. Buyers increasingly distinguish between a tester that can connect and one that can complete the job. That difference rests on software updates, brand coverage depth, gateway support, guided repair logic, and the ability to keep the workshop productive when access or protocol complexity rises. TEXA’s secure unlocking announcement and Bosch’s current workshop positioning both reinforce that this market is moving toward service ecosystems rather than static diagnostic devices.

Multi-Brand Vehicle Diagnostic Tester Platforms Market Definition
The market covers professional multi-brand diagnostic tester platforms used by workshops and service providers to identify faults, access control units, perform service resets, run active tests, execute guided diagnostics, and support software-linked repair tasks across multiple vehicle manufacturers. These platforms typically combine handheld or tablet-based hardware, diagnostic interfaces, software subscriptions, and increasingly cloud-linked or remote support functions. [1]
Multi-Brand Vehicle Diagnostic Tester Platforms Market Inclusions
Market scope includes scan tools, diagnostic tablets, VCI interfaces, pass-thru-capable diagnostic platforms, workshop software subscriptions, diagnostic databases, secure gateway access support, remote diagnostic assistance, and integrated functions such as ECU coding, service routines, and calibration support where these are offered inside a multi-brand platform. It covers passenger car, commercial vehicle, and selected off-highway applications used by independent and mixed-brand service environments.
Multi-Brand Vehicle Diagnostic Tester Platforms Market Exclusions
The scope excludes single-brand OEM dealer tools sold only for one manufacturer, consumer-grade OBD dongles without workshop-grade functions, and general workshop management software that does not provide diagnostic tester capability. It also excludes standalone emissions inspection equipment unless the platform is marketed as a broader multi-brand diagnostic system.
